  1. I was looking through for different ways to allow my users to submit testimonials on their own, and then have it wait for my approval before going live.

    So far it seems like the only ways to do so that works with your testimonial addition is to either make the user a Contributor. That allows them to submit a testimonial from the Dashboard. However it also allows them to see the Portfolio, and submit regular posts as well.
    Or you can set up a contact form that sends you their testimonial as an email, and then you'd have to make it into a testimonial yourself.

    So if there was a way to display a submission form that would tie right into the Testimonials and wait for approval, that'd be great. Kind of like how comments work, require them to be logged in, autofills the author information, and passes along the testimonial to a list in the ACP waiting for approval.
